web-dev-qa-db-ja.com

condaまたはpip経由でshapefile / shapelibのインストールが見つかりません

これに続いて、シェープファイルを読み取って都市の郊外を表示しようとしています tutorial Windows 8、Anaconda、iPythonを使用しています。

コマンドプロンプトで「condainstallshapefile」と「pipinstallshapefile」を試しましたが、どちらも「エラー:一致するパッケージが見つかりません:shapefile」を返しました。

それに加えて、これらのリンクをたどって手動で追加してみました[1] フルパスを指定してモジュールをインポートする方法は? [2] インポートpython module NOT on path 。ただし、許可エラーが発生しました。これは、とにかく正しくインポートしていないことを示しています。

続行する方法やベストプラクティスに関する提案をいただければ幸いです。

12
James Salamon

試してみてください

pip install pyshp

コマンドで。

私が見る限り、それはあなたのライブラリの名前です。 https://pypi.python.org/pypi/pyshp を参照してください。

condaはこれらのパッケージでのみ機能します http://docs.continuum.io/anaconda/pkgs.html パッケージ。

リストにないものについては、pipinstallを使用する必要があります。 pypiのライブラリの名前(pipがダウンロードする場所)はインポート名と同じであるとは限りませんが、混乱する可能性があります。したがって、condaとpipが機能しない場合は、最初にgoogleにアクセスしてみてください。ほとんどの立派なライブラリは...であるため、ライブラリがpypi上にないことを100%確認してください。

25
Retozi